Description On Jan. 14, 1935 David H. Ryan began work on removing the slide material, and moving the highway and railroad grade some 85 feet westward. He received $86,504.45 for his work on this slide removal. By April 25, 1935 most of the slide material had been removed. Drilling operations had plotted the location and contours of the bedrock so that drainage wells put down by the contractor for the Bureau of Reclamation were able to remove most of the troublesome ground water from this area.
It took more than a year to remove the immense landslide that occur in March of 1934. This image shows the final excavation of the west slide area.
